Whether true or apocryphal, it is an interesting story. ...Laura (MI) ------- Forwarded Message Follows ------- Subj: a codetalker speaks Date: 96-09-27 13:56:36 EDT A few months before the 1st apollo moonwalk, a NASA team travelled to the painted desert north of Tuba City AZ; the terrain there looks much like the Lunar surface. Along with all the vehicles and equipment came two large figures dressed in spacesuits. From some distance an aged Navajo and his son watched as the spacesuited pair walked about. The two Navajos were noticed and approached by the NASA folks. The son declared that the old one, who spoke in the old tongue only, had asked in that tongue what the spacesuited pair was up to. A NASA spokesperson [back then, alas, called a spokesMAN] explained that they were getting ready to go to the moon. This news greatly excited the old man; his son said he wanted to know if they would carry a message from him to the moon. The NASA folks thought this was a great idea. After the old man had spoken into their tape recorder, his son was asked to translate...but could not...or would not.... similar efforts with other Navajos failed also... until at last a fistful of dollars wangled this translation: "Watch out for these guys, they come to take your land."
